The Local Systems Bureau is seeking qualified applicants for a Local Systems Field Technician position. This position performs a wide variety of paraprofessional engineering functions primarily related to the construction and construction administration of Federal and State-aid County and city road construction projects, and ensures compliance with Federal and State laws, regulations, and guidelines. This position supports the Local Systems Field Engineer for local public agencies (LPAs) within approximately one-half of the counties in the Central Region (listed under “Location”). Also, refer to our Regions map (https://iowadot.gov/local_systems/LocalSystemsRegionsMap.pdf) .
Summary of job duties:
Administers Federal and State-aid County and city road construction contracts; including but not limited to:
Attending various construction related meetings.
Ensure compliance with proper policies, procedures, specifications, Local Systems Instructional Memorandums, and Materials Instructional Memorandums.
Reviewing and/or processing Change Orders, reviewing Reimbursement Requests, progress vouchers and pay estimates, and Weekly Reports of Working Days.
Perform final audits or reviews of the contract.
Assist with post-construction field reviews, when required.
Obtain, assemble, and submit contract close-out documents.
Answering contract related questions and assists in solving problems or disputes related to county and city road construction contract construction and administration.
General administration of information for the State Auditor’s Office, Inactive Obligations, and Project End Dates, when asked.
Communicate well with other Bureau and District personnel when needed.
Monitor progress of all Federal-aid and final review on selected State-aid county and city transportation contracts, to ensure compliance with federal and state guidelines. Assist and provide guidance to agencies requesting to utilize Federal or State-aid for professional services, construction, and other transportation contract elements.
Monitor and process payment requests from cities, counties and other recipients of Federal and State-aid for transportation contracts, tracking progress through final payment and contract close out.

Minimum Qualification Requirements
Applicants must meet at least one of the following minimum requirements to qualify for positions in this job classification:
Graduation from an accredited college or university with an associate's degree in civil engineering or a related field, and experience equal to five years of full-time work in engineering survey, construction inspection, highway design, materials inspection, or materials testing.
A total of seven years of education and/or full-time experience (as described in number one), where thirty semester hours of accredited college or university course work in civil engineering or a related field equals one year of full-time experience.
Current, continuous experience in the state executive branch that includes twelve months of full-time work as a Construction Technician Senior or Design Technician Specialist, or four years of full-time work as a Construction Technician, Highway Technician Senior, Engineering Operations Technician, or Design Technician.

Additional Qualification Requirements
Designated positions in this class require possession of a valid Commercial Learner's Permit upon hire. Within a timeframe determined by the appointing authority, a valid Class A Commercial Driver's License with the required endorsements and applicable restrictions must be obtained and subsequently maintained in order to continue employment.
If a CDL is not required, designated positions in this class are required to have and maintain a minimum of a valid Class C Non-Commercial Operator's License.
In conjunction with Title 49 of the Code of Federal Regulations (parts 40 and 382), designated positions in this job class require a pre-employment drug screen and will require ongoing participation in the employer's random drug and alcohol testing program and will be subject to the regulations regarding the Federal drug and alcohol testing program.
Prior to starting employment, persons in designated positions are required to have a post offer, pre-employment physical verifying the physical ability to perform the duties described.
Travel, including overnight travel, may be required for positions in this class. Employees must arrange transportation to and from assigned work areas.
Employees in designated positions must be able to work up to 16 consecutive hours.
